Frequent Mistakes in Estimate Requests (and How to Prevent Them)

Many businesses make serious blunders when providing estimate requests, which can lead to slowed responses or, even worse, unfavorable pricing. A typical pitfall is a vague description of the task; be detailed about requirements. Failing to include vital information like dates or price range also affects your chances of obtaining accurate bids. Finally, don’t miss proofreading your inquiry; mistakes and language errors project a impression of sloppiness. By carefully addressing these areas, you can boost the quality of your estimate requests and secure the optimal results.

Choosing the Right Quote Request Method for Your Project

Securing accurate bids for your upcoming project is essential to completion. Selecting the correct strategy for obtaining proposals can greatly affect both cost and schedule . Assess whether a formal Request for Tender (RFP/RFQ) is necessary for intricate projects, or if a straightforward email question is sufficient for smaller tasks . Alternatively , utilizing an online platform can streamline the system and allow you to easily compare several submissions .
